Python+Flask开发你画我猜游戏源码与部署教程

版权申诉
0 下载量 8 浏览量 更新于2024-11-12 收藏 144KB ZIP 举报
资源摘要信息:"本资源是Python开发的在线游戏项目,基于Flask框架和html5技术实现。项目文件包括源码、部署文档和数据资料,适合Python3.7及以上版本运行。资源内容丰富,不仅包含了完整的可运行代码,还提供了详细的部署文档。对于新手和编程爱好者而言,该项目是一个很好的实践和学习对象,可以帮助他们掌握Web开发和网络编程的相关知识。项目支持在线画图和猜测游戏,可以作为互动式网站或者在线娱乐项目使用。" 知识点详细说明: 1. Flask框架 Flask是一个用Python编写的轻量级Web应用框架。它的设计目标是保持简单、快捷、模块化。Flask适合用来构建轻量级的Web应用,同时也能够扩展到复杂的系统中。本项目使用Flask作为后端服务器,提供动态的网页内容和游戏逻辑处理。 2. HTML5技术 HTML5是最新版的超文本标记语言(HTML),它引入了许多新的元素和API,增强了网页与用户交互的功能。HTML5支持更丰富的多媒体内容,提供了改进的离线功能和存储机制,使得游戏的前端界面在现代浏览器上运行更加流畅。 3. Python3.7及以上版本支持 Python是一种广泛使用的高级编程语言,以其简洁的语法和强大的功能而闻名。本项目要求使用Python3.7或更高版本进行运行,确保能够使用最新的语言特性和库。 4. Web部署流程 部署文档通常包含了在服务器或本地环境中搭建项目所必需的步骤说明,帮助用户理解如何配置Web服务器、数据库等组件,以及如何将项目代码放置到这些环境中。项目文件中的“python系统部署文档.md”和“Flask系统部署文档.md”将指导用户完成整个部署流程。 5. 开发环境配置 IntelliJ IDEA是一个功能强大的集成开发环境(IDE),对于Python项目,需要配置好Python的运行环境和相关的库依赖。IDEA中的Python插件可以帮助开发者进行代码编写、调试和运行。 6. 库依赖安装 一个Python项目可能需要依赖外部库来扩展功能或提供特定服务。根据部署文档或运行提示安装项目所需的库是运行项目前的重要步骤。这通常包括使用pip安装第三方库。 7. 项目运行 运行项目通常涉及到点击IDE中的运行按钮,然后等待程序服务启动完成。这个过程中,程序会加载必要的库和配置,初始化服务,并监听指定端口等待客户端请求。 8. Python资讯 开发者还提供了关于Python项目的定制服务,涵盖了辅导、程序定制和科研合作等服务。这些服务包括但不限于Django、Flask、Pytorch、Scrapy、PyQt等技术栈的项目开发,以及爬虫、可视化、大数据分析、推荐系统和人工智能相关的应用。 9. Python学习资源 对于希望进一步学习Python或进行项目开发的人来说,这个资源包提供了一个完整的实践项目,可以作为学习 Flask Web开发的案例。此外,通过与博主私信沟通,用户可以获得个性化项目需求的定制或技术咨询。 通过这个资源包,用户不仅能够获得一个现成的你画我猜在线游戏,还能深入了解Flask Web应用的开发过程和部署方法,对提升Python Web开发能力有很大帮助。